Grumble grumble....variables

I am growing to have a love/hate relationship with variables.  While they allow me to have learners go where I want them to in modules (choose your role, then it shows what they should have based on the variable that was adjusted by that button), I have to lock down the course more just in case they go back and change, or have to write any buttons that change a true/false to 'undo' the other variables that are changed by buttons.  If I miss one, then it can turn into a messed up course for the learner, and more phone calls for me!

But...they allow me to do SO MUCH MORE in courses with branching in a way that seems completely seamless to the learner. 

Have a good day everyone!

